Betting Terminology

  • M/L: Closing moneyline odds
  • O/U: Closing total and odds
  • IP: Innings pitched by the starter
  • H: Hits allowed by the starter
  • R: Runs allowed by the starter
  • ER: Earned runs allowed by the starter
  • SO: Strikeouts thrown by the starter
  • BB: Walks allowed by the starter
  • HR: Home runs allowed by the starter
  • PIT: Total pitches thrown by the starter
  • P/IP: Pitches thrown per inning by the starter
  • GB:FB: Groundball - flyball ratio by the starter

About Units and “ROI”

Units are a standardized measurement used to determine the size of each of your bets relative to your bankroll. For example, if you have a bankroll of $200 and you bet 5% of your bankroll each time, each of your units is worth $10. A bettor with a $2000 bankroll who bets 5% per bet has units of $100. We use the number of units to standardize the amount the trend is up or down across different bet amounts.

ROI is the best indicator of success and measures how much you bet vs. how much you profited. Any positive ROI is good in sports betting with great long-term bettors sitting in the 5-7% range.
